In the realm of dreams, celebrities – musicians, actors, athletes, and political figures – often make an appearance, stirring up a mix of emotions and thoughts. These dreams, it seems, are not mere fantasies, but rather metaphors for aspects of ourselves, our aspirations, or qualities we admire and wish to integrate.
Psychologically, these dreams can reveal personal gifts, talents, or traits we are becoming aware of or want to express. For instance, dreaming of a famous singer may indicate you have latent creative or expressive abilities that your subconscious is highlighting.
The context of the dream and your emotional response are crucial in interpreting its positive or negative spiritual significance. If you feel inspired and uplifted, it might suggest a positive omen. Conversely, if you feel overwhelmed or threatened, the message could be negative, emphasizing the importance of your personal emotional reaction to the dream.
